In drag racing, nitromethane is the fuel of choice for those seeking to break speed records and thrill crowds with thunderous acceleration. When combined with methanol and other additives, it creates a volatile concoction that propels dragsters to mind-bending speeds in a matter of seconds. Yet, the exhilaration of the race is tempered by concerns about the environmental consequences of nitromethane's combustion, which releases pollutants into the atmosphere and poses health risks to spectators and competitors alike.
